Asgard — Norse Mythology
Asgard houses some of the most revered and influential gods and goddesses of Norse mythology, including Thor, Loki, Baldur, Tyr, among others. These divinities, in their celestial abode, engage in dialogues and interactions, not only with each other but also with the mortal world, shaping lives and destinies.
Asgardians | Marvel Cinematic Universe Wiki | Fandom
Asgardians are an advanced warrior race with access to technology beyond human comprehension. Some Asgardian devices are deceptively primitive-looking with esoteric, ancient-sounding names. Asgardians are a martial people, and Asgard's armies have kept peace in the Nine Realms for many millennia.
Asgard in Norse mythology: The Realm of the Gods
Many of the stories of the Norse gods take place in Asgard. One of the nine realms surrounding the ash tree Yggdrasil, Asgard is the home of the Æsir gods, including Odin and Thor. Asgard is connected to the human realm, Midgard, by the rainbow bridge Bifrost.
Asgard - Norse Mythology for Smart People
Asgard ( Old Norse Ásgarðr, “Enclosure of the Aesir) is one of the Nine Worlds of Norse mythology and the home and fortress of the Aesir, one of the two tribes of gods (the other being the Vanir, who have their home in Vanaheim ).
Asgard – Mythopedia
Overview. One of Norse mythology’s Nine Realms, Asgard was the home of the Aesir gods and a resting place for the dead. The mighty king Odin held court in Asgard. There, in the great halls of Valhalla, he was joined by Thor , Heimdall, and other Norse gods, as well as the souls of half of all warriors who died in battle.
